**TICKET: ProctorFlow queue stalled — vault locked**

The Wexbridge exam-proctoring queue is frozen. Worker pods can't decrypt session keys because the Quillsafe vault auto-locked after three failed unseal attempts last night. Roughly 400 candidate streams are buffered; we have maybe two hours before retention drops them. Unseal the vault node on standby, then restart the dispatcher. The unseal prompt accepts the recovery passphrase noted below.

vault phrase of yaguf-hahaf = druath-holix

Meeting notes (excerpt) — Returned demo units: Four Lumora tablet demo units came back from the Brightfell trade fair with chargers accounted for. Serial checks are complete and each unit is resealed in its original carton. Collection is booked for Thursday morning via Kestrel Runners. The coordinator must relay the confidential hand-over instruction below to the courier exactly as written.

dispatch memo: the sorius tamius courier leaves the praeth ledger at gate 4873 under passcode 928014

# Flaglight Rollouts — Approvals

Quick version for on-call: any rollout touching more than 5% of traffic needs an approval in Flaglight before the ramp continues. Kill switches don't need approval — just flip them and note it in the incident channel. Scheduled ramps pause automatically if error budget burns hot. If you're stuck at 2 a.m. with a pending approval, there's one person authorized to override, and that's the approver below.

account owner for tagep-bafof: Norael Gilax Juleth

Dependency pinning at Quillbase: every service pins exact versions in its lockfile, no ranges, no exceptions. The Ferrow bot opens weekly bump PRs; merge only after the integration suite passes on the Calder staging rig. Never pin against a mirror you don't control. Our internal mirror requires authenticated pulls, which trips up most new hires on day one — the resolver fails with a vague 401 and no hint about why. To fix that, add the mirror credential to your local env file on the next line.

env line for bagug-yadup: LEDGER_TOKEN29=9bd49f1390bba1425de58be1b927b